Specifications

Engine
Inline-6 DOHC, 3.4L
Power
160 hp
Torque
195 lb-ft
0 to 60
10s
Top speed
120 mph
Transmission
Manual
Drivetrain
RWD
Curb weight
2,856 lb
Production
7,631 units
Original MSRP
$3,345
Designer
William Lyons

William Lyons' XK120 revolutionized sports car design when it debuted at the 1948 London Motor Show. Originally intended as a limited-production showcase for Jaguar's new twin-cam inline-six, overwhelming demand led to 7,631 roadsters being built over six years. The 120 mph top speed—unheard of for a production car under $4,000—came courtesy of the advanced 3.4-liter XK engine that would power Jaguars for decades. Early cars featured hand-formed aluminum bodies over ash frames, while later examples used steel construction. The roadster's pure lines and dramatic proportions established the template for British sports cars. Today, XK120 roadsters represent the most accessible entry into serious Jaguar collecting, with restored examples offering genuine 120-mph performance wrapped in timeless style. Racing provenance adds significant value, as many competed successfully in period.
